Output 08f58e483d5b6a0c00aafdf74256acfef5e8d10ae08bd0212cfe2845ae71f9c8:1

value
6826554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07c6ec0103308fdd7a816674532f62231b02cd10 OP_EQUAL
address
32Q8xDpTHgNJumrUaWDJWUAYTBwhFmDtbC
transaction
08f58e483d5b6a0c00aafdf74256acfef5e8d10ae08bd0212cfe2845ae71f9c8
confirmations
394909
spent
true